Launched as part of the Central Lake Ontario Conservation Authority's 40th Anniversary theme of "Water Quality" in October 1998, the goal of the Festival is to increase the awareness of Grade 4 students concerning water issues and motivate them to become water stewards in their home, classroom and community. The Festival consists of over 30 hands-on, learning centres that are designed to compliment the Ontario Curriculum expectations. |
